Pharmacological Action of Amoxicillin

Amoxicillin, a beta-lactam antibiotic, inhibits bacterial cell wall synthesis by binding to penicillin-binding proteins (PBPs). This disruption weakens the cell wall, leading to bacterial lysis and death. The effectiveness of a cenmox hospital bulk order hinges on the drug's consistent pharmacological action.

Amoxicillin exhibits broad-spectrum activity against many gram-positive and some gram-negative bacteria. Its absorption is generally good, although it can be affected by food intake. Understanding this mechanism helps in optimizing treatment strategies when managing a cenmox hospital bulk order.

Amoxicillin vs. Other Antibiotics

Compared to other penicillin antibiotics, amoxicillin has a slightly broader spectrum of activity. It is often preferred over ampicillin due to its better oral absorption and lower incidence of side effects. The choice between different antibiotics, including those included in a cenmox hospital bulk order, depends on the specific infection.

While amoxicillin is effective against many infections, it may not be suitable for patients with penicillin allergies. Other antibiotics, such as macrolides or cephalosporins, may be considered as alternatives in these cases. Indications for Amoxicillin Use

Amoxicillin is commonly prescribed to treat respiratory tract infections, including bronchitis and pneumonia. It's also effective against ear infections (otitis media) and sinus infections (sinusitis). A well-managed cenmox hospital bulk order ensures availability for these common ailments.

Skin infections, such as cellulitis and impetigo, are often treated with amoxicillin. It can also be used to treat urinary tract infections (UTIs) in some cases. Always confirm the diagnosis and appropriateness of treatment before dispensing from a cenmox hospital bulk order.

Forms and Composition of Amoxicillin

Amoxicillin is typically available in capsule, tablet, and suspension forms. The standard dosage strength is 250mg or 500mg for adults, with lower doses for children. A cenmox hospital bulk order often includes a variety of formulations to meet diverse patient needs.

The active ingredient is amoxicillin trihydrate, and it may contain inactive ingredients such as lactose or starch. Always check the product label for a complete list of ingredients and potential allergens.

Dosage and Administration of Amoxicillin

The usual adult dosage for most infections is 250-500mg every 8-12 hours. Dosage adjustments may be necessary for patients with impaired kidney function or those taking other medications. Proper training on dispensing a cenmox hospital bulk order is crucial for accurate dosage.

Amoxicillin can be taken with or without food, but it's best to avoid taking it with dairy products as they can interfere with absorption. Complete the full course of treatment, even if you start feeling better before it's finished.

Contraindications for Amoxicillin Use

Amoxicillin is contraindicated in patients with known penicillin allergies. A history of severe allergic reactions, such as anaphylaxis, is a contraindication to use. Careful screening for allergies is essential when managing a cenmox hospital bulk order.

It should also be used with caution in patients with kidney disease or those taking other medications that may interact with amoxicillin. Always review patient medical history before dispensing from a cenmox hospital bulk order.

Side Effects of Amoxicillin

Common side effects include n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, and rash. These are usually mild and resolve on their own. Proper storage of a cenmox hospital bulk order helps minimize the risk of degradation and potential adverse effects.

Rare but serious side effects include severe allergic reactions, seizures, and liver problems. Seek immediate medical attention if you experience any of these symptoms. Regular audits of a cenmox hospital bulk order are important to ensure quality and safety.

Amoxicillin Overdose

Symptoms of amoxicillin overdose may include n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, and abdominal pain. In severe cases, it can lead to seizures or coma. Proper training on handling a cenmox hospital bulk order is essential for preventing accidental overdoses.

Seek immediate medical attention if you suspect an overdose. Treatment may involve supportive care, such as intravenous fluids and monitoring vital signs.

Amoxicillin Alternatives and Substitutes

Alternatives to amoxicillin include other penicillin antibiotics, such as ampicillin and piperacillin. Macrolides, such as erythromycin and azithromycin, are also options for patients with penicillin allergies. A comprehensive inventory management system for a cenmox hospital bulk order should include these alternatives.

Antibiotics from other groups, such as cephalosporins and tetracyclines, may be considered in certain situations. The choice of antibiotic depends on the specific infection and patient factors.
